Sanskrit text and Unicode transliteration:

अथ सायं सेवा <इ>ताश् च दुग्ध्वा दोहयित्वा पाययित्वा च काश्चन
पित्रा सार्धं गृहं याति ययौ भारिशतानुगः

atha sāyaṃ sevā tāś ca dugdhvā dohayitvā pāyayitvā ca kāścana
pitrā sārdhaṃ gṛhaṃ yāti yayau bhāriśatānugaḥ

Word-for-word Sanskrit-English equivalents:

atha—now; sāyaṃ sevā—sunset pastimes; tās—them; ca—and; dugdhvā—milking; dohayitvā—causing to milk; pāyayitvā—causing to drink; ca—and; kāścana—some; pitrā—father; sārdhaṃ—with; gṛhaṃ—home; yāti—goes; yayau—went; bhāriśata—by the carriers; anugaḥ—followed.

English translation of verse:

Pastimes at Sunset After milking some of the cows, having the other gopas milk the other cows, and allowing the calves to also drink some of the milk, Lord Kṛṣṇa, accompanied by His father and by servants carrying the milk, returned home.
